Understanding AI's Role in Network Function Virtualization (NFV)



Network Function Virtualization (NFV) has been reshaping the landscape of network architecture by decoupling network functions from dedicated hardware devices and allowing them to run in software. The Interplay of AI and NFV



At its core, NFV aims to streamline network operations and reduce costs by leveraging standard server hardware. However, managing these virtual functions can become complex and resource-intensive. That's where AI steps in. AI technologies, equipped with machine learning and deep learning capabilities, are uniquely poised to handle the vast amounts of data and complex decision-making processes involved in NFV.



By implementing AI, network operators can automate the orchestration and management of virtual network functions (VNFs). This means faster deployment times, predictive maintenance, and dynamic adaptation to network demands—translating into reduced downtime and improved service reliability.



Enhancing Efficiency through Automation



One key area where AI significantly impacts NFV is in the automation of operational tasks. Manual processes, such as configuration and optimization, are not only time-consuming but also prone to errors. AI, with its ability to analyze large datasets quickly and make informed decisions, can automate these tasks to a degree previously unattainable.



For example, AI can predict network load based on historical data and dynamically adjust the configurations, ensuring optimal performance without human intervention. This automation not only speeds up the process but also frees up valuable resources for more critical tasks, making network operations more efficient and less dependent on manual oversight.



Improving System Management with AI-Driven Insights



Another significant advantage of integrating AI into NFV is the advanced analytics it offers for system management. AI algorithms can sift through mountains of log data to identify patterns and anomalies that might indicate system malfunctions or security threats. This capability allows for preemptive troubleshooting and more robust system security measures, safeguarding against both downtime and cyber-attacks.



Using predictive analytics, AI can also forecast future system needs, enabling proactive resource allocation and capacity planning. This anticipatory approach helps maintain service continuity and quality, further boosting the credibility and reliability of network services.

Leading Industry Applications of AI in NFV



In our exploration of AI-enhanced NFV, it's crucial to look at its application across different sectors. Industries like telecommunications, healthcare, and finance are leveraging AI in NFV to achieve superior efficiency and agility. By examining these applications, we gain insights into how broadly applicable and transformative these technologies can be.



Telecommunications, for instance, has been at the forefront of adopting NFV technologies. With the incorporation of AI, telecom companies are now able to deploy new services more quickly and manage network traffic more efficiently. AI algorithms help in predicting traffic patterns and in automatically scaling resources to meet demand, ensuring consistent quality of service even under fluctuating loads.



In the healthcare industry, where data privacy and service continuity are paramount, AI-driven NFV helps manage and secure data flow across networks. Enhanced by AI, NFV provides healthcare IT systems the agility to scale and adapt to the intensive requirements of modern medical data processing, while also maintaining strict compliance with regulatory standards.



Financial sectors benefit similarly, with AI-enhanced NFV providing the backbone for secure and flexible financial services. From real-time fraud detection to automated risk management, AI’s predictive capabilities integrated into NFV infrastructures help safeguard and optimize financial transactions and services.

Challenges and Considerations in Adopting AI in NFV



Although the benefits of integrating AI into NFV are extensive, several challenges and critical considerations need addressing to maximize its potential. Key among these are the issues of complexity, security, and investment costs.



As networks grow more automated and reliant on AI, the complexity of managing and troubleshooting these systems also increases. This scenario requires sophisticated skills and knowledge, which can create a skills gap in industries slow to adapt.



Furthermore, implementing AI solutions calls for considerable investment, not only in terms of capital but also time and strategy. Security is another major concern, as more connected devices and automated processes could potentially open up new vulnerabilities unless adequately safeguarded.



Understanding these challenges is crucial for businesses that wish to adopt AI-driven NFV solutions. Preparing for the necessary investments and addressing the potential risks head-on will be key to achieving a successful transformation in network virtualization driven by AI.
